Comprehending the IELTS Exam

Before delving into the options, it's important to understand what the IELTS exam requires. IELTS is jointly managed by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. The test is available in 2 formats: Academic and General Training. The Academic format appropriates for individuals who wish to study at a college organization or join a professional organization in an English-speaking nation, while the General Training format is created for those who are planning to migrate to an English-speaking country or seek employment there.

The IELTS exam is divided into 4 areas:

  1. Listening: Candidates listen to four taped texts and address questions based upon what they hear.
  2. Checking out: This area includes three passages and a range of question types created to test reading understanding.
  3. Writing: Candidates are needed to write two essays, among which is typically a response to a graph, chart, or table, and the other is a reaction to an argument or problem.
  4. Speaking: This is an in person interview with an IELTS examiner, which examines the candidate's capability to interact effectively in English.

Legitimate Alternatives to the IELTS Exam

While it is not possible to obtain a genuine IELTS certificate without taking the exam, there are numerous genuine alternatives that can serve a comparable purpose, depending on your specific needs and circumstances.

  1. Other English Language Proficiency Tests

    • T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language): Widely accepted by universities and organizations, TOEFL is another standardized test that assesses English efficiency. The test is divided into four areas: Reading, Listening, Speaking, and Writing.
    • PTE (Pearson Test of English): PTE is a computer-based test that evaluates English language abilities. It is acknowledged by countless institutions worldwide and is divided into three primary parts: Speaking and Writing, Listening, and Reading.
    • Cambridge English Exams: These include the Cambridge English: Advanced (CAE) and Cambridge English: Proficiency (CPE) exams, which are highly concerned and accepted by many organizations.
  2. English Language Courses and Certifications

    • University-Specific English Language Courses: Many universities offer their own English language courses and proficiency tests. Finishing these courses and passing the internal tests can in some cases be accepted in place of IELTS.
    • EFL (English as a Foreign Language) Certifications: EFL courses and certifications, such as those used by the British Council or other reputable companies, can supply a recognized alternative to IELTS for particular purposes.
  3. Exemptions and Waivers

    • Native English Speakers: Individuals who are native English speakers or have finished a considerable part of their education in an English-speaking country may be exempt from taking IELTS.
    • Work Experience: Some organizations may accept pertinent work experience in an English-speaking environment as a replacement for an IELTS certificate.
    • Expert Qualifications: Certain expert qualifications, such as those from the UK's General Medical Council (GMC) or the Law Society, may be acknowledged in location of IELTS.
  4. Online English Proficiency Tests

    • Duolingo English Test: This is a more inexpensive and available online test that can be completed in about an hour. It is accepted by a growing number of institutions, particularly in the United States.
    • LanguageCert International ESOL: This is another online test that evaluates English language efficiency and is recognized by various companies.

Steps to Verify Acceptance of Alternatives

If you are considering an alternative to the IELTS exam, it is vital to confirm whether the organization or organization you are using to will accept it. Here are some actions to guarantee you are on the best track:

  1. Check the Institution's Website: Most universities and organizations have detailed details on their websites about the English language requirements for their programs.
  2. Contact the Admissions Office: If the info is not clear, connect to the admissions workplace or the relevant department to confirm which evaluates they accept.
  3. Seek advice from a Professional: Consider talking to an academic specialist or a language tutor who can provide assistance and help you comprehend the requirements specific to your scenario.
